Objectives

British Tourism Week aims to demonstrate that tourism is critical to the economy of the United Kingdom.

To achieve this we will:

  • Increase industry awareness

    BTW will help redefine both the image and the reality of British tourism for the future, by bringing together under one banner:
    • businesses and their employees from every sector of the industry
    • government at all levels
    BTW aims to address, with all constituents and stakeholders, the lack of understanding of the size, scope and importance of the tourism industry and the inter-dependability of the different sectors such as transport, tour operators, accommodation and attractions.
  • Raise quality standards

    BTW aims to encourage a greater appreciation of the value of providing a quality tourism product. All sectors of the industry need to seek continuous improvement in order to guarantee an enjoyable experience for visitors and improve the UK’s international competitiveness.
  • Promote training and professionalism

    BTW will encourage tourism employers and employees to improve their customer service and skills-levels through training and development. BTW will, by raising awareness of the scope and importance of the tourism industry, emphasise that the industry represents a great career choice with extensive opportunities in multiple disciplines.
  • Improve the UK’s competitiveness

    The UK has been losing global market share for inbound tourism over the last ten years. BTW will explore how the UK’s complex tourism industry can work together and with government to improve its international competitiveness.
  • Support the preparations for hosting the London 2012 Olympic and Paralympic Games
